What is the role?
-Delivery of compliant, accurate, effective and professionally produced proposal submissions within client-defined time frames
-Write and edit proposal content including cover letters, executive summaries, project descriptions, qualification summaries, project methodology and resumes, ensuring that content that is technically correct and clearly conveys a compelling story that resonates with the Client / Consultant, incorporates win themes / strategies
-Leverage organizational skills to define and manage the proposal response plan, section assignments, and schedule (including proposal color reviews) to ensure that internal deadlines are met and final deliverables are of high quality
-Organize and actively lead proposal status meetings
-Coordinate and review / edit proposal input from a variety of Pursuit Team members / entities, typically involving contributions from engineering, production, finance, commercial, legal, execution teams, and individual / specialty contributors
-Lead document control activities, such as downloading proposal files from client portals, managing client portal passwords and the overall maintenance of internal proposal file structure, as required
-Create and maintain a library of resumes, project profiles, presentations, photos, graphics that adhere to brand standards, ensuring that reviews / approvals are acquired, when necessary
-Create content, presentations, and other proposal-related collateral, as required, that adhere to brand standards, ensuring that reviews / approvals are acquired, when necessary
-If required, assist with the coordination of ongoing marketing activities; including but not limited to, the coordination of company newsletters and email communications
-If required, assist with reviewing internal and external documents for content, grammar, and formatting
-Supporting business development and strategic initiatives), as required
-If required, will provide support to the Marketing and Communications Team

About VINCI Construction
Premier groupe français et acteur mondial de premier plan de la construction, VINCI Construction réunit plus de 830 entreprises et près de 69000 collaborateurs dans une centaine de pays. Ses expertises s’étendent à l’ensemble des métiers du bâtiment, du génie civil, et des activités spécialisées associés à la construction
VINCI Construction se caractérise, outre l’étendue de sces expertises, par un modèle économique articulé en trois composantes complémentaires.
Un réseau de filiales locales :
- en France, avec VINCI Construction France, qui dispose en métropole d’un réseau solidement ancré de 450 centres de profit, et VINCI Construction Dom-Tom, représenté par une trentaine de filiales locales implantées dans les départements, territoires et collectivités d’outre-mer ;
- à l’international, avec VINCI Construction UK au Royaume-Uni; avec Warbud, SMP, Prumstav, SMS et APS Alkon en Europe centrale et enfin avec Sogea-Satom en Afrique ;
Des métiers de spécialités exercés à l’échelle mondiale : Soletanche Freyssinet (fondations et technologies du sol, structures, nucléaire) ; Entrepose Contracting (infrastructures parapétrolières et gazières) ; Une division dédiée au management et à la réalisation de projets complexes, avec VINCI Construction Grands Projets, VINCI Construction Terrassement et Dodin Campenon Bernard, qui interviennent sur le marché des grands ouvrages de génie civil et de bâtiment, en France et à l’international. VINCI Construction est le creuset de la culture d’entrepreneur du Groupe et de son schéma de management, qui conjugue décentralisation, travail en réseau, autonomie et responsabilité individuelle de l’encadrement, valorisation des hommes et réactivité des organisations.
